#b4bfe3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b4bfe3 is composed of 70.6% red, 74.9%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.7%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 226 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 79.8%. #b4bfe3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#697fc7.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#b4bfe3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b4bfe3 has RGB values of R:180, G:191,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11845603.

Shades and Tints of #b4bfe3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060b is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b4bfe3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8cacf is the less saturated color, while #98b0ff is the most saturated one.
